Definition hiss

Etymology

From Middle English hissen, probably of onomatopoeic origin. Compare Middle Dutch hissen, hisschen.

Noun

hiss (plural hisses)

  1. A sibilant sound, such as that made by a snake or escaping steam; an unvoiced fricative.
  2. An expression of disapproval made using such a sound.

Verb

hiss (third-person singular simple present hisses, present participle hissing, simple past and past participle hissed)

  1. (intransitive) To make a hissing sound.
  2. (transitive, intransitive) To condemn or express contempt (for someone or something) by hissing.
  3. (transitive) To utter (something) with a hissing sound.
  4. (intransitive) To move with a hissing sound.
  5. (transitive) To emit or eject (something) with a hissing sound.
  6. (transitive) To whisper, especially angrily or urgently.
